Creamy Cauliflower Leek Soup Recipe

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 large head cauliflower, chopped
  • 3 leeks, cut into 1-inch pieces
  • 3 cloves garlic, finely chopped
  • 3 tbsps (45 ml) butter
  • 2 tbsps (30 ml) olive oil
  • 8 cups (1.9 l) vegetable broth
  • 1 cup (240 ml) heavy cream (optional)
  • Salt to taste
  • Freshly ground black p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preparation: Slice leeks into uniform segments, break cauliflower into consistent florets, and finely chop garlic to ensure balanced cooking and texture.
  2. Building Foundation: Heat large pot on medium, melt butter, and blend olive oil to create a flavorful cooking base that enhances vegetable caramelization.
  3. Vegetable Sautéing: Add leeks, cauliflower, and garlic into pot, stirring thoroughly to distribute fat evenly and initiate flavor development through gentle browning.
  4. Liquid Integration: Pour vegetable broth into sautéed vegetables, combining ingredients to create a harmonious liquid mixture, then increase heat to trigger boiling.
  5. Simmering Process: Reduce heat to low, cover pot, and allow ingredients to gently simmer for approximately 45 minutes, enabling vegetables to soften and flavors to meld seamlessly.
  6. Texture Refinement: Remove from heat and use immersion blender to transform mixture into a smooth, velvety puree, eliminating any remaining vegetable chunks.
  7. Seasoning Finalization: Taste and adjust seasoning with k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per, then incorporate heavy cream to elevate soup’s richness and create a luxurious finish.

Notes

  • Precision Chopping Matters: Cut leeks and cauliflower into uniform sizes to ensure even cooking and consistent texture throughout the soup.
  • Butter-Oil Technique: Combining butter and olive oil creates a rich flavor base that enhances vegetable caramelization and prevents burning.
  • Simmer Secrets: Low and slow cooking for 45 minutes allows vegetables to completely soften and develop deep, complex flavors.
  • Blending Brilliance: Use an immersion blender for a silky-smooth texture, removing all vegetable chunks for a creamy, luxurious soup consistency.
